Description

An impressive and substantial four / five-bedroom detached family home occupying a generous plot, situated in this desirable south Harrogate location, close to popular local schools and excellent local amenities. An internal inspection is essential to appreciate the style and quality of this superb family home.

Leadhall Lane enjoys a very popular and convenient location on the south side of Harrogate, close to a range of local amenities, including excellent schools, popular shopping parade, Marks & Spencer Food Hall and Hornbeam Park railway station.

Downstairs, the front door opens into a welcoming entrance hall, featuring a double-glazed window to the front, useful under-stairs storage and a cloak room. The cloakroom is fitted with a low-flush WC and washbasin. The spacious sitting room enjoys excellent natural light from a bay window to the front and a further window to the rear.

There is a further reception room to the front of the property with window to the front. This room is currently set up as a study but provides a versatile living space which could be used as a dining room or a further bedroom.

A particular feature of the home is the large living kitchen with high quality German kitchen, which has direct access via bi-folding doors to the south-facing garden. wood flooring runs throughout. The kitchen is fitted with a range of high-quality units, wall-mounted cupboards and various Integrated appliances.

Upstairs, the property offers four good-sized bedrooms. Bedroom 1 is a generous double bedroom with a bay window to the front and two fitted double wardrobes with a dressing table. Bedroom 2 is another well-proportioned bedroom with a window to the front and en-suite shower room comprising low-flush WC, corner shower cubicle and washbasin. Fully tiled walls and floor, extractor fan and chrome heated towel rail complete the room. Bedroom 3 overlooks the rear garden and includes two double wardrobes along with a single wardrobe. Bedroom 4 also overlooks the rear garden. The family bathroom is fitted with a modern suite comprising low-flush WC, vanity unit incorporating washbasin with cupboard beneath, walk-in shower and underfloor heating.

Outside

To the front, an attractive gravelled in-and-out driveway provides ample off-street parking. To the rear, the private, enclosed south-facing garden is a particular highlight of the property, being laid mainly to lawn and enclosed by mature boundaries, with established borders, an extensive split level decked patio area and a built in log store.
